About Sluggishness
Sluggishness, Enchantment — aura, designed by Pete Venters first released in Feb, 1999 in the set Urza's Legacy.
Sluggishness would be particularly beneficial in an aggressive or tempo-oriented deck that aims to apply pressure by disabling blockers, allowing your creatures to get through for damage. It synergizes well with decks that focus on quick, low-cost creatures or those that can capitalize on evasion, such as red aggro or burn strategies. While there are other enchantments that can achieve similar effects, like Fallen Angel or Pacifism, which can also disable creatures, Sluggishness's ability to return to hand upon being destroyed provides a unique resilience. However, in a competitive environment, it may be overshadowed by more versatile removal spells or enchantments that offer additional benefits, making it situational but potentially playable in casual formats.
